BANISH THE BLACK DOG BIKE RIDE 2010 SATURDAY 15th & SUNDAY 16th MAY 2010
The Banish the Black Dog Ride is a relaxed cycling tour which raises funds for Australian Rotary Health – targeting and supporting mental health research. The purpose of the ride is to raise awareness of mental health issues in the broader community and to raise funds to support research into mental health. The inaugural ride was held in 2009 and received magnificent support with 85 riders raising over $22,000 for Australian Rotary.
Participants in the 2010 ride will depart Townsville on Saturday 15th May to cycle through the cane fields and crops of the magnificent Burdekin region of North Queensland to the Australian Agricultural College (AAC) at Clare. At AAC riders camp out on the broad, shaded lawns of the college. On Sunday morning they return to Townsville via a different route which passes around the base of Mount Elliot. Cyclists travel at their nominated speed in a small group supported by a group leader and two support vehicles. Meals are provided.
